- Sunderland have won 7 of the 14 meetings whilst the Gills have won 3 of them, 2 of which occurred last season.
- The Gills won 2 home ties with Sunderland 1-0 last season. It followed 1-4, 0-4 and 1-3 defeats from the early 21st Century which came after a 0-0 draw and a 3-2 win in 1987.
- Sunderland have faced just 21 shots on target, the fewest in the division. It is more than half the number the Gills have faced (44) and only Wigan had conceded more (46).
- Sunderland started the season with 6 wins and 3 draws from their opening 9 matches. Their most recent two games have seen a home defeat to Portsmouth and a draw at Rochdale.
- Sunderland's 2-2 at Rochdale ended a run of 3 successive away clean sheets. Along with Hull and Charlton, these 3 clean sheets is the best total in the division whilst the Gills 3 home blank sheets is the worst total in the division (along with Northampton).
- Sunderland have only conceded 2 goals in their 4 away league matches, the joint best total in the division, and both came in their last match at Rochdale. They are the only side yet to fall behind on their travels.
